Chaz Frank moving up the Blue Jays ladder


Lansing, Michigan is a long way from home for former Central Davidson and University of North Carolina star . But in terms of his goals as a professional baseball player, he's right where he needs to be. So, for him, that is a good thing. Frank was drafted in the 20th round in 2013 by the Toronto Blue Jays and assigned to their short-season Class A franchise in Vancouver, Canada. (Lexington Dispatch)
